Optimum Design for Crankshaft of Mud Pump Based on Response Surface Model

Abstract: The mud pump is the heart of an oil rig, and the crankshaft is one of the key components of the mud pump. To achieve the lightweight structural design of the mud pump, it is very important to optimize the structure of the crankshaft. The model is simplified and the structure is analyzed theoretically. The optimization module is used to optimize the parameters;and the response surface model is established. The multi-objective genetic algorithm is used to optimize the design; and the scheme of slotting on the crankshaft flange is put forward according to the production process. Through the simulation test, it is found that the performance of the optimized crankshaft is similar to the original design, and the weight loss effect is obvious. In order to reduce energy consumption of product and improve the competitiveness of the product market, the traditional equipment components can be designed by using modern optimization methods.

Key words: mud pump, crankshaft, response surface model, optimum design
